  • Bitcoin Innovation Decoded: Exploring Economic Technological . . .
    The Origins of Bitcoin: A New Paradigm Bitcoin was introduced in 2008 by the pseudonymous person, Satoshi Nakamoto, who released a nine-page whitepaper titled Bitcoin: A Peer-to-Peer Electronic Cash System The paper outlined a system in which digital transactions could be securely processed without relying on any central authority, such as a bank

  • Bitcoin Layer 2s Guide: The Rise of Scalability - tastycrypto
    Examples of Bitcoin Layer 2s The most popular layer 2s for Bitcoin are: Lightning Network – this layer 2 was launched in 2016 and is the most popular network built on top of Bitcoin It works by enabling two Lightning nodes to create a channel and send transactions back and forth off-chain through a smart contract Only the final state of the contract reaches the mainnet after the channel
